Program Summary

The Marine Corps Prepositioning Program (MCPP) is based in Jacksonville, Florida. We provide maintenance and logistic services to the U.S. Marine Corps (USMC) in support of this program.  For over 35 years we have planned, coordinated, and executed the maintenance and logistic services for ground combat vehicles and support equipment for USMC Expeditionary Forces.

Job Summary

Hygiene equipment mechanics install, operate, inspect, perform preventive and corrective maintenance on pumps, water purification equipment, water distribution systems, laundry and shower facilities and fumigation equipment.  Provides technical assistance, guidance, or training to lower level mechanics and assists higher level mechanics.  Performs other tasks as assigned.

Basic Qualifications

High school graduate or equivalent.  Six years of related work experience.  Complete the Basic Hygiene Equipment Operator Course, or equivalent. Complete Advanced Military Maintenance School courses or civilian equivalent, as applicable.  Must be able to lift 50 pounds.  In-depth knowledge of electrical circuitry, electrical principles and formulas, and their practical application to the equipment and systems repaired.  Ability to apply knowledge of wire color codes, symbols, layout sheets, wiring diagrams, schematics, technical orders, and manufacturer’s specifications. Thorough knowledge of the entire water treatment system and user requirements in order to locate problems and initiate corrective action.  Ability to read meters, gauges, charts, and experience in regulating water volume and performing treatment processes.  Possess a valid State Motor Vehicle Operator License.  Ability to comply with all established methods, safety standards, quality standards, and time schedules applicable to this position.  U.S. Citizen.  Must be able to obtain and maintain a Common Access Card (CAC) and Base Access.
